Skills for Web Developers

The skills, knowledge, and tools that matter most for web developers, ranked by O*NET importance — so you know what to lead with on your resume.

What to lead with

Refit analysis ·O*NET rates Critical Thinking, Reading Comprehension, Active Listening as the highest-importance skills here — so a resume aimed at this role should lead with evidence of those, not a generic skills list. On the tools side, O*NET flags Amazon Web Services AWS software, Apache Kafka, Atlassian JIRA, C# as in-demand technologies for this role.

Top skills (ranked by importance)

O*NET importance score in parentheses (1–5).

  • 1.Critical Thinking3.75
  • 2.Reading Comprehension3.62
  • 3.Active Listening3.5
  • 4.Active Learning3.5
  • 5.Speaking3.25
  • 6.Writing3.12
  • 7.Monitoring3
  • 8.Learning Strategies2.88
  • 9.Mathematics2.75
  • 10.Science2
